We're sorry to hear about the experience you had, and we'd like to assist. We recommend performing a complete restart of your Roku TV to resolve the issue. Please be advised that factory resetting your Roku TV would remove your channels, set the Roku TV in default settings, and would need to re-activate the TV once again.

To perform a factory reset, locate the reset button or pinhole on the back of your TV. Once located, press and hold the button or pinhole with a pin for 30 seconds a minute while the Roku TV is powered on until there is a restart prompt. After that, kindly check if you're able to see the Roku interface.

We understand you're having a problem with your Roku TV. We're happy to assist you further. Please try to unplug the Roku TV for 1 to 2 minutes and re-plug it back again. If the problem still persists, you may locate the reset pinhole or button at the back of your Roku TV. You will need to use a straightened paperclip or pin by pressing and holding for 10 seconds in order to successfully factory reset the Roku TV.
